One dead, seven injured as Bengaluru-Kamakhya Express derails in Odisha

Cuttack, Mar 30: One died and seven people were injured as SMVT Bengaluru-Kamakhya AC Express train derailed in Odisha's Cuttack district on Sunday.

Eleven coaches of the SMVT Bengaluru-Kamakhya AC Express derailed at Nirgundi near Manguli at 11.54 am, Chief Public Relations Officer (CPRO) of the East Coast Railway Ashok Kumar Mishra said.

A special rescue train was dispatched to the site, he said.

Odisha Fire Service Director-General Sudhansu Sarangi said seven injured people have been rescued and taken to a nearby hospital. 

Four of the injured were rushed to SCB Medical College and Hospital in Cuttack, where they are receiving medical attention.

Emergency services, including Fire Services personnel and NDRF teams, rushed to the spot to launch rescue operations. Senior railway officials, including the East Coast Railway GM and Khurdha division DRM, also reached the site to assess the situation.

A detailed investigation will ascertain the precise reason behind the accident, said Mishra.
